I'm With You (Reapers MC: Shasta Chapter, #1)I’m With You by Bijou Hunter
My rating: 4 of 5 stars

The minute Shane Campbell sees Ramona Verhees he is hooked. He knows he wants to be with her but she is skittish and a bit of a mystery. The more he finds out the more he is intrigued, the only thing is that holds him back a bit is Ramona willing to take a chance on him.

Ramona has pain in her past and when she catches the eye of Shane she worries about the backlash she is going to get, after all his MC killed her father who was President of his own MC. Ramona though likes Shane and is intrigued by the biker, he makes her feel safe which is something only a few people in her life can do. Can she trust him even though at times she wants to hide?

I liked this a lot, Ramona’s is a hard story to read though as she has had a very hard life. Intense but a wonderful start to a new series.

Drawn to the Alpha (Alphas in Heat #2)Drawn to the Alpha by Olivia T. Turner
My rating: 4 of 5 stars

Carter has no intention of finding his mate, he is happily single and doesn’t need a woman to tie him down. When he is ordered to do a presentation at the elementary school he meets Olivia who he knows immediately is his mate. Now the man who didn’t want a mate can’t wait to convince his mate to take a chance on him.

This was fun, I thought that Carter was hilarious when he initially stumbles with Olivia. Entertaining story and fun quickie.

Finding His One (Finding His Love Book 2)Finding His One by K.L. Fast
My rating: 4 of 5 stars

Kobe sees Izzy at a hockey game and knows she is the one he has been waiting for. However, Izzy has been warned by her big brother about the players he works with and they are only after one thing. Kobe though is out to prove he is different and she is his happily ever after.

Quickie that I wish had been a little longer. It felt rushed towards the end but overall a fun instalove book.

Excerpt


“I cannot believe the duke and duchess would think to invite her.” The speaker had just stepped onto the terrace a few yards from where Devlin stood.
“It is my understanding that she and the duchess are dear friends,” another voice gently advised.
“Well yes. There is that, I suppose. But to not consider the Vernons’ feelings really is bad form.” There was a small sniff. “Can you imagine having your scandalous daughter make a spectacle on the dance floor for all the world to see? I mean, honestly! She practically threw herself at him, poor man.” There was an outraged snort. “As if Lord Devlin would ever consider marrying the likes of her. The mere thought of it is—”
“What?” Devlin asked stepping forward. He set his glass aside anven if that meant forcing the horrid baroness to choke on her own words.
“Yes?” he inquired in an eerily quiet voice that managed to turn his own stomach. “You were saying?”
“Um…merely that…er…” She glanced at her friend while fidgeting with her gloves but when she found no help there, she surprised Devlin by raising her chin and looking him dead in the eye. “You are a duke’s brother for heaven’s sake and she is nothing but a—”
“Lady DeVries,” Caleb snapped.
“—trollop,” the baroness finished, punctuating her statement with a victorious smile.
What she couldn’t see was the blood rushing through Devlin’s veins or the tight strain of his muscles. Never in his life had he been so livid, and if Lady DeVries had been a man, he would have called her out by now so he could have the pleasure of shooting her dead.
“Devlin,” Caleb murmured from somewhere nearby. “Don’t do anything rash. I beg you.”
But the middle-aged woman who stood before Devlin, dripping with smug maliciousness, had pushed him past all reason. “And what makes you so much better?” he asked.
Lady DeVries gasped. Her friend gulped, took a step back, and then fled back inside the ballroom, abandoning the baroness to her fate. Caleb groaned and Monty managed to get in a weary, “For God’s sake, Dev,” before Lady DeVries recovered and said, “I will not be spoken to in such a rude manner. I deserve better.”
“So does Lady Cassandra.”
The baroness crossed her arms. “Don’t be absurd. She might have been born into the nobility, but she threw all of that away the moment she chose to—”
“Madam,” Devlin seethed, “I would advise you to choose your next words wisely.”
“Or what?”
“Or I shall have to ask you to leave,” Caleb said.
The baroness scoffed – scoffed! – in response to her host’s statement, but Caleb apparently chose to let it go without comment. “Why am I not surprised?” she asked as she turned away and started toward the French doors leading back to the ballroom. But just when Devlin thought that might be the end of their quarrel, she turned back to face him with all the arrogance Devlin despised about the aristocracy. “Lady Cassandra is a fallen woman. When even her parents can see that, I don’t understand why you find it such a hard concept to grasp.”
“Oh, Jesus,” Monty murmured.
Devlin speared Lady DeVries with his hardest glare. “You will not speak of her in that manner.”
“As much as I respect your family, I hardly think it appropriate for you to advise me on how I may or may not refer to a person of such low moral standing as Lady Cassandra.”
Maybe it was the fact that he’d just gotten off a ship after several months at sea, maybe it was the champagne—though he seriously doubted it, or maybe it was the fact that he’d really enjoyed seeing Cassandra again that finally made Devlin come up with something completely unplanned and, quite possibly, cataclysmic. What he did know was that he could think of only one way in which to give Cassandra the stamp of approval necessary to make this woman regret her words.
Blind with rage and as he’d later admit not entirely clear-headed, he ignored Caleb’s words of warning and leaned toward the baroness. Meeting her gaze with all the hatred he possessed for her at that moment, he said, “It bloody well is when she is to be my wife.”
